Eaton Vance California Municipal Income Trust (NYSE:CEV - Get Free Report) saw a large decrease in short interest in the month of August. As of August 31st, there was short interest totaling 13,800 shares, a decrease of 20.7% from the August 15th total of 17,400 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 47,600 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 0.3 days. Approximately 0.2% of the company's stock are sold short. Eaton Vance California Municipal Income Trust is a close ended fixed income mutual fund launched and managed by Eaton Vance Management. It invests in the fixed income markets. The fund invests primarily in debt securities issued by education, hospital, housing, insured-education, insured-electric utilities, insured-hospital, insured-transportation, insured-water and sewer, transportation, and other sectors.
